A retired painter-decorator died while skiing in France, an inquest heard.
Graham Mombrun, 65, from Victoria Road, Bicester, died on January 16 in France following an accident on a ski holiday there on January 12.
An inquest opened at Oxfordshire Coroner’s Court on Thursday heard that he was transferred to a hospital in Grenoble on January 15 but died the next day.
A post-mortem examination concluded that he died of a brain haemorrhage.
Assistant coroner Nicholas Graham adjourned the inquest to July 17.
